Output 3e2479836289e05b6345478fb9c534f1cd918fd84712493c8f5410cd41eaef8b:1

value
44690159
script pubkey
OP_0 OP_PUSHBYTES_20 c85a8fb4bcf28f9c0200b26c93300f98fa811397
address
bc1qepdgld9u728ecqsqkfkfxvq0nragzyuh9yzcu5
transaction
3e2479836289e05b6345478fb9c534f1cd918fd84712493c8f5410cd41eaef8b